Appropriate Preposition:

  • Lament for ( বিলাপ করা ) She lamented for her child.
  • Worthy of ( যোগ্য ) He is worthy of our praise.
  • Deaf to ( শুনতে অনিচ্ছুক ) He is deaf to my request.
  • Interfere with ( হস্তক্ষেপ করা (ব্যক্তি) ) Do not interfere with me in my business.
  • Comment on ( মন্তব্য করা ) He commented favorably on the point.
  • Responsible for ( দায়ী (কোন কার্জ) ) He is responsible to the committee for his action.

Idioms:

  • At stake ( বিপন্ন ) His life is at stake now.
  • host in himself ( একাই একশ )
  • Rank and file ( সাধারণ লোক ) We should pay attention to the rank and file of the country.
  • Out of temper ( ক্রুদ্ধ ) He is out of temper now.
  • Take to heart ( মর্মাহত হওয়া ) He took his remark to heart.
  • Cut a sorry figure ( খারাপ ফল করা ) He cuts a sorry figure in the examination.
